David Chidsey

David Chidsey is a guitarist/educator with a broad vision of musical concepts, ideas, and teaching philosophies.  After studying music with professors Jeffrey Erickson, William Day and Ann Applegate at the University of Wisconsin-Marathon County College, David entered a college-conservatory music program at Lawrence University in Appleton WI where he studied classical guitar performance with Kevin Gallagher.  After graduating from the conservatory, David earned an MM from the UW-Madison where he taught guitar as an assistant to Javier Calderon. He serves as a guitarist in section one of the NJGO.
